1. Earthy Elegance: Dark Brown, Beige, Warm Gray & Terracotta
If your dream bedroom feels grounded and natural, this earthy palette is a perfect match.
Dark brown walls or furniture add warmth, while beige and warm gray tones balance the intensity. Add touches of terracotta and creamy white accents through bedding, throws, or art to soften the look.
This palette works beautifully with textured fabrics, linen curtains, and wooden dรฉcor, giving the space a cozy, rustic sophistication.

2. Modern Romance: Deep Navy Blue, Soft Mauve & Black Accents
Deep navy and soft mauve create an unexpected romantic contrast.
Use navy on the walls for that enveloping moody vibe, and layer mauve textilesโlike velvet cushions or a quilted throwโfor warmth. Black accents in frames, lamps, or nightstands add a modern edge that keeps the look balanced and stylish.

3. Botanical Calm: Dark Green, Muted Pinks & Warm Neutrals
This moody palette is lush yet serene.
Dark green or tea green sets the stage for a calm, nature-inspired backdrop. Pair with muted pinks and warm neutralsโlike tan or ivoryโfor contrast.
Add dark wood furniture to anchor the design and highlight natural textures like rattan or linen for that grounded, organic touch.


4. Teal Depth: Deep Muted Green with Blue-Grey & Rust Accents
Teal tones bring a moody yet refreshing feel to the bedroom.
Start with a deep teal or green base, and introduce light blue and gray accents for softness. Touches of rust or dark brown add warmth and keep the palette feeling inviting rather than cold. This combination works beautifully with brass or aged gold fixtures.

5. Elegant Plum: Gray-Purple, Charcoal & Berry Accents
For a more romantic take on moody dรฉcor, lean into mauve-gray walls paired with charcoal bedding and deep plum accessories.
The result? A timeless, layered aesthetic that feels feminine yet sophisticated.
Add a velvet bedspread, plum throw pillows, and brushed metal lighting for a cozy-luxe finish.

6. Dusty Rose Softness: Mauve, Dusty Pink & Gray
Soft and dreamy, this palette mixes mauve and dusty pink tones with a subtle gray base.
Perfect for smaller bedrooms, this look feels romantic but not overwhelming. Use gray walls or furniture, and layer pink-toned fabrics with vintage art or floral details to achieve that cozy, ethereal atmosphere.


7. Monochrome Warmth: Black, Charcoal & Light Neutrals
A classic moody palette that never fails.
Use black or dark charcoal as your foundation and soften it with light neutralsโbeige, cream, or pale gray.
Add rich brown wood furniture or a warm-toned rug to balance the contrast. The result is clean, modern, and incredibly sophisticated.

8. Glam Noir: Black, Pink & Gold Accents
Moody meets glam in this irresistible combination.
Black walls or bedding set the tone, while blush and dusty rose accents bring a soft feminine touch.
Add gold detailsโthink light fixtures, mirrors, or picture framesโfor a luxurious finish. This palette feels bold yet elegant, perfect for statement-making bedrooms.


9. Velvet Charcoal: Deep Gray, Gold & Mauve Accents
For a plush, high-end vibe, go for deep charcoal walls paired with mauve velvet bedding and gold accents.
The mix of matte and metallic finishes adds dimension and depth. A cream rug or white trim will prevent the palette from feeling too heavy, keeping the room balanced and inviting.


10. Blush & Shadow: Black with Muted Pink and Dark Neutrals
One of the most popular moody bedroom color combinations, this pairing feels both modern and romantic.
Use black or near-black walls, muted pink textiles, and dark gray or glossy brown details for a rich, layered effect. Add soft lightingโlike warm fairy lights or amber lampsโto complete the look.

11. Terracotta Contrast: Black, Burnt Orange & Warm Woods
This palette brings cozy energy with a bit of spice.
Pair black or charcoal gray walls with terracotta or burnt orange accents and warm wood tones for a bold yet welcoming look.
Natural fibers like linen, jute, or wool enhance the earthy character, while touches of white keep the palette visually open.

12. Edgy Blush: Dark Gray, Mauve & Bright Pink Accents
For a creative twist on the moody trend, combine dark gray or black with mauve and a pop of bright pink.
This color palette is dramatic yet funโideal for those who love contrast.
Add white or metallic details to reflect light and balance the intensity, ensuring the space still feels cozy, not overpowering.

How to Use Moody Bedroom Color Palette Ideas in Your Space
To successfully apply Moody Bedroom Color Palette Ideas, start by selecting one dominant shade. This could be deep charcoal, forest green, navy blue, or muted brown. Then build your palette with complementary tones.
Most Moody Bedroom Color Palette Ideas follow a simple structure:
- 1 dominant dark tone
- 1โ2 soft neutral shades
- 1 accent color for depth or contrast
This layering method ensures your Moody Bedroom Color Palette Ideas feel balanced instead of overwhelming. Use matte finishes and textured materials to emphasize depth. Layer fabrics (linen, velvet, faux fur) for a tactile and cozy atmosphere.
Lighting also plays a huge role. Warm lighting enhances Moody Bedroom Color Palette Ideas, making even dark rooms feel inviting and cozy. Balance dark tones with soft lightingโlike wall sconces or warm bedside lamps.
